One of the standout features of Plymouth station is its accessibility. It's classified as a Step Free Category A Station, offering easy access across all platforms through lifts and subways, which is a big plus for wheelchair users and those with heavy luggage. There are accessible ticket machines conveniently located at the station entrance, making ticket collection a breeze for everyone. For passengers needing extra support, staff assistance is available throughout the day.
The station is equipped with a variety of facilities to enhance your travel experience. From the plentiful waiting rooms available throughout the station to the refreshment options like coffee shops and vending machines, every passenger's comfort is considered. Although there's no luggage storage, there are convenient places such as WHSmith and a Spar supermarket where you can grab last-minute travel necessities.
Should you need to plan your onward journey, the station's help and support facilities are comprehensive. Information can be accessed through departure and arrival screens, announcements, or at one of the customer help points. While there are no accessible toilets, baby changing facilities are available within existing WC areas.
The convenience of getting to and from the station is matched by the robust transport links available. A taxi rank is situated right at the station entrance, and there’s a Rail Replacement Service at the front, ensuring that buses are a viable alternative if necessary. For bus transport, details are readily available, and bicycle hire through Plymouth Bike Hire allows for a flexible and environmentally friendly way to explore.

Lostock station offers convenient amenities to ensure a comfortable passage for all travelers. The station is equipped with ticket machines and provides options for collecting tickets bought online, making the experience seamless. While there's no provision for restrooms or refreshments on-site, the focus remains on accessibility. Step-free access is available across certain parts of the station, as it is categorized under Category B. Travelers can easily access the Manchester/Bolton platform via a level passage from the car park, while a separate ramp provides access to services towards Preston. Wheelchair users will appreciate the ramps available for train boarding.
Taxi services are just a call away for those who need them, enabling quick and hassle-free connections. However, the station doesn't offer close proximity to public bus stops, so travelers planning to transition to bus routes should note this in advance. Buses tied to rail replacement services conveniently pick up at the top of the station car park, ensuring continuity even when rail services are disrupted.

Ample parking can be found at the station with 84 spaces available, including six spaces dedicated to accessible parking. Cycling enthusiasts can make use of the 18 bicycle storage spaces, featuring a mix of lockers and stands, ensuring a flexible approach to multi-modal travel.
